DT19955 | Double Taxation Relief Manual: Guidance by country: Uzbekistan: interest and royalties

From HM Revenue & Customs · Double Taxation Relief Manual

Interest or royalties arising in Uzbekistan and paid to a resident of the United Kingdom who is the beneficial owner of the interest or royalties are taxable in Uzbekistan at a rate not exceeding 5 per cent (Articles 11(2) and 12(2)), except where the interest or royalty is effectively connected (see INTM153110) with a permanent establishment or fixed base which the United Kingdom resident recipient has in Uzbekistan. In the latter circumstances, the provisions of the Business Profits Article (Article 7) or the Independent Personal Services Article (Article14) will apply.
